The Seiko Presage combines a Japanese aesthetic sense with traditional craftsmanship and Seiko’s watchmaking skills in an original collection that offers Japanese beauty, quality and long-lasting performance.
The Seiko Presage Sharp Edged Series is a design series that revealed a fresh and powerful expression of Japanese artistry. This series captures the simplicity and refinement of traditional Japanese aesthetics in its delicately textured dial and gives it a modern edge with its sharp and angular case construction.
The Seiko Presage Sharp Edged Series case and bracelet incorporate many flat surfaces that have a modern sharpness that allows the watch to shine and sparkle from every angle. The precisely engineered and polished surfaces and the crisp edges of its silhouette contrast with the subtle hairline finish to create a pleasingly multi-dimensional effect.
The dial incorporates a Japanese Asanoha or hemp leaf pattern, familiar in Japanese culture for its use in design since the Heian period over a thousand years ago. The fibres that make up the plant's stem were traditionally used to make fabrics and the leaf pattern holds a special importance in Japanese culture as it symbolises rapid, strong growth and was thought to bring good health, especially to the young. The rich texture and intricacy of the dial's sharply edged geometric pattern create a subtle colour gradation as they play with the light at different angles.
The Seiko Presage SPB227J1 features a ruby red dial - the colour of crimson glory vines known as Ebi-iro.

The design of the Tennet Somerset originates from the brand's desire to create a good, honest timepiece, with classic yet unique, modern and sporty aesthetics. Seemingly an elegant, simple watch at first glance, the Tennet Somerset reveals new details upon each inspection.
The Tennet Somerset Moon has a timeless and versatile silverish-white dial. The Tennet Somerset features a sector-like design, incorporating various textures and shapes. The result is the Tennet Somerset’s signature dial that is rich, layered and complex.
The tear-drop indices on the dial form a motif which will remain iconic for Tennet watches in the years to come. Water stands for new life, vitality, hope and optimism, and the sinuous shape of the tear-drop is both elegant and dynamic.
The “Delta” style hour and minute hands created also draw inspiration and synergy from the tear-drop indices on the dial, and allow minimal obstruction of the sunburst dial. Swiss Superluminova lume allows for easy time-reading in the dark, including colour-matching lumes for the minute hand and the index at 12 o’clock.
The seconds hand features a coloured tip, again in the tear-drop silhouette, and allows for instinctive reading of time. The Tennet Somerset Moon is paired with a black tip for a classy look.
The watch case comes with flared lugs, reminiscent of vintage horn lugs of iconic timepieces, allow for a sporty aesthetic, while maintaining an elegant silhouette. This is a watch that is meant to be worn not just in the boardroom but also out in the field as a polyvalent instrument.
The crown is a labour of love. Being a manual-winding watch, Tennet wanted a grippy crown, without the boring knurled aesthetic of many other watches. Many iterations were discarded prior to this final design - a faceted crown featuring multiple “Domino” holds. The red dot at the side of the crown is also a tribute to our origins, being from Singapore, a country many call the “Little Red Dot”.
The caseback reveals the beating heart of the watch: Tennet's customised venerable SW210 manual-winding movement, a reliable and capable movement used in many high-end timepieces. Tennet utilised a top grade movement, which is fully decorated, with Côtes de Genève stripes, perlage on the base plates, and heat-blued screws. The wheel bridge also features Tennet's visual logo, an 8-pointed star, which alludes to the brand's clarity of purpose and direction, and is also a symbol of protection, strength and energy.
The circumference of the caseback features Tennet's brand and product names, motto for this model, namely the indomitable and fearless spirit of Nolite Timere as well as the reference number of each Tennet watch.
Each Tennet Somerset watch comes paired with a colour-synergistic full leather strap exclusively crafted for the brand by acclaimed Singaporean strap retailer, Delugs. Tennet's straps feature a quick-change function to allow for easy strap swaps to change the look of your timepiece.

The Shanghai Watch Commander Scout traces its lineage to the Type 114, Shanghai Watch’s first military diving watch.
Developed in the 1960s in response to military requirements, the Type 114 combined automatic winding and a date complication with enhanced resistance to shock, magnetism and water. Some examples were issued to senior military officers, contributing to its reputation as an officer’s watch or general’s watch.
The modern Commander revisits that history through a compact 37.5mm case, 300m water resistance and a unidirectional titanium bezel. For the Scout, Shanghai Watch combines those functional foundations with a silver-grey sunray dial and beige nylon-leather strap for a softer, more understated interpretation.
Inspiration & Design
The Commander collection draws directly from Shanghai Watch’s Type 114 military diving watch.
Its origins can be traced to the A641 project of 1964, an experimental high-grade slim watch that contributed to subsequent development. Following a requirement for an automatic watch with date display and enhanced shock, magnetic and water resistance, Shanghai Watch developed the 29-jewel Type 114 military diving watch in 1965. A 24-jewel version using the SS4C movement followed in 1968.
The contemporary Commander retains recognisable elements from the Type 114 while refining them for modern wear. Shanghai’s calligraphic signature remains at 12 o’clock, the date window occupies the traditional 3 o’clock position, and the characteristic wedge-shaped hour markers have been streamlined.
At 6 o’clock sits the distinctive two-bar, four-star insignia, providing the most immediate visual reference to the Commander identity.
Dial & Case
The Scout is distinguished by its silver-grey sunray dial, whose brushed surface shifts subtly with changing light. Grey-toned hands and indices maintain the restrained palette, while the steel-coloured two-bar, four-star insignia sits above the “Made in China” signature at 6 o’clock.
Pencil-shaped hour and minute hands are paired with a slender seconds hand with a broadened tip. The three-dimensional wedge indices and hands are treated with Super-LumiNova® for low-light visibility.
The satin-brushed 316L stainless-steel case measures 37.5mm across and 13.45mm thick, topped by a domed sapphire crystal. Shanghai Watch pairs it with a silver-grey unidirectional titanium bezel, which also incorporates Super-LumiNova®. The material brings strength and corrosion resistance while reducing weight around the perimeter of the watch.
A screw-down steel crown and solid steel caseback help deliver a substantial 300m / 30ATM water-resistance rating.
Movement
Inside is Shanghai Watch’s ST2130 automatic movement, operating at 28,800 vibrations per hour / 4Hz.
The 28-jewel calibre provides central hours, minutes and seconds together with the date display at 3 o’clock, with approximately 42 hours of power reserve when fully wound.
A solid steel caseback keeps the emphasis on durability and the Commander’s tool-watch character rather than displaying the movement.
